Abstract

A high-power Raman fiber laser system for selectively exciting a high-order mode, wherein a 1# seed source outputs seed light with a fundamental mode signal wavelength; the seed source 2 outputs high-order mode high-order Raman wavelength seed light; the output tail fibers of the 1# seed source and the 2# seed source are respectively connected with one input arm of the power beam combiner, each fiber laser pumping source in the fiber laser pumping source array is respectively connected with other input arms of the power beam combiner, the output arm of the power beam combiner is connected with a Raman fiber, the Raman fiber is spirally bent to form an amplifier structure, and the tail end of the Raman fiber outputs Raman laser through an end cap. According to the invention, the fundamental mode signal wavelength seed light and the high-order mode high-order Raman wavelength seed light are simultaneously added into the Raman fiber amplifier, the cascade stimulated Raman scattering is utilized to additionally generate the high-order Raman of the high-order mode, the high-order Raman is guided to forward transmit, and the high-order mode high-order Raman is filtered out again by utilizing the bending loss of the Raman fiber in the transmission process, so that the effect of inhibiting the high-order Raman is achieved.

Background
The Raman fiber amplifier generates laser gain by utilizing stimulated Raman scattering effect in the fiber, has no limit on pumping wavelength, is not influenced by gain saturation, amplified spontaneous radiation, photon darkening effect and the like, and has wide application in important fields such as optical communication, supercontinuum generation, special band light source acquisition, medical treatment and the like. Raman fiber amplifiers have achieved kw-level continuous laser output thanks to the development of high brightness pumping technology. Currently, the main factor limiting the further power boost of raman fiber amplifiers comes from the generation of high-order raman, i.e. first-order stokes light corresponding to signal light. This is because when the signal wavelength laser power reaches the pump threshold power of the higher order raman, the signal wavelength laser converts the power to the higher order raman wavelength as pump light, resulting in an even drop in the output power stagflation.
Currently, technologies in suppressing stimulated raman scattering are mainly divided into three types:
One is to use a gain fiber with wavelength selectivity, such as a W-type fiber, etc., but this fiber has a complicated drawing process, high cost, large transmission loss (about 7.5dB/km@ λ=1 μm), and is difficult to realize an all-fiber structure.
The second is to couple the core mode to the cladding mode using spectrally filtering optics such as spatially structured low pass filters, long period gratings and tilted gratings, polarization maintaining fiber 45 degree offset fusion techniques, and the like. The defects of the method are as follows: the spatial structure low-pass filter has coupling loss, is not an all-fiber structure, and has low system stability. Long period gratings and tilted gratings are currently used for single seed implantation only, with limited suppression capability. The 45-degree dislocation fusion technology of the polarization maintaining fiber is only suitable for linear polarization Raman fiber lasers.
The third is a cascade pump mixing gain, by injecting the signal light and the raman light of the same mode as seeds at the same time, but only the backward stimulated raman scattering can be suppressed, not only the generation of the forward stimulated raman scattering can not be suppressed or even promoted.
Disclosure of Invention
Aiming at the defects existing in the prior art, the invention provides a high-power Raman fiber laser system for selectively exciting a high-order mode. The invention simultaneously utilizes the gain of the fundamental mode signal and the gain of the high-order mode and the high-order Raman to inhibit the high-order Raman, so as to greatly improve the threshold value of the nonlinear effect in the Raman fiber amplifier and finally obtain the high-power Raman fiber laser output. The invention is not only suitable for high-order Raman suppression of the Raman fiber amplifier, but also for Raman suppression of the ytterbium-doped fiber amplifier.
In order to achieve the technical purpose, the technical scheme of the invention is as follows:
A high-power Raman fiber laser system for selectively exciting a high-order mode comprises a 1# seed source, a 2# seed source, an optical fiber laser pumping source array, a power beam combiner and a Raman fiber.
The 1# seed source outputs a fundamental mode signal seed light; the seed source 2 outputs high-order mode high-order Raman wavelength seed light; the fiber laser pumping source array comprises a plurality of fiber laser pumping sources distributed in an array;
The output tail fibers of the 1# seed source and the 2# seed source are respectively connected with one input arm of the power beam combiner, each fiber laser pumping source in the fiber laser pumping source array is respectively connected with other input arms of the power beam combiner, the output arm of the power beam combiner is connected with a Raman fiber, the Raman fiber is spirally bent to form an amplifier structure, and the tail end of the Raman fiber outputs Raman laser through an end cap.
According to the invention, the high-order mode high-order Raman seed light is injected through the 2# seed source, and the induced high-order Raman light is the high-order mode high-order Raman light. When the raman fiber is spirally bent, the incidence angle of each mode of light at the interface of the core and the cladding of the raman fiber becomes large. Wherein: the higher the order of the modes, the greater the angle of incidence at the core-cladding interface, the closer to the critical angle for total reflection, and the greater the corresponding bending loss. The incidence angle of the high-order mode high-order Raman light is close to the critical angle of total reflection, the bending loss of the high-order mode high-order Raman light is larger than that of the fundamental mode signal seed light, so that the high-order mode high-order Raman light is filtered while being generated, the fundamental mode signal seed light is amplified all the time, and the suppression of the high-order Raman is realized in the transmission process.
Furthermore, different spiral bending diameters can be designed for Raman fibers with different structures, so that the difference of bending loss of the high-order mode high-order Raman light and the base mode signal seed light is larger, and the filtering of the high-order mode high-order Raman light and the amplification of the base mode signal seed light are facilitated. This is because, when the spiral bending diameter of the raman fiber is too small, the bending loss of the fundamental mode signal seed light will also increase, so that the difference between the bending losses of the fundamental mode signal seed light and the higher order mode higher order raman light will decrease, which will be detrimental to the amplification of the fundamental mode signal seed light.
The types of the fiber laser pumping sources in the fiber laser pumping source array are not limited, and the wavelength is not limited. The fiber laser pump source can be a fiber laser, or other lasers, such as solid state lasers, semiconductor lasers, etc. If a fiber laser is selected as the fiber laser pumping source, the wavelength range of 1018nm to 1080nm is preferable. If a semiconductor laser is selected as the fiber laser pumping source, the wavelength range is preferably 915nm to 976nm.
The Raman fiber in the invention is a step-index distribution fiber or other large-mode-field fiber with refractive index distribution, such as a W-type fiber, an STF fiber and the like.
The seed source 1 is a fundamental mode signal seed source, the seed source 2 is a high-order mode high-order Raman seed source, and the wavelength of the seed source 2 is positioned in a Stokes wave band corresponding to the wavelength of the seed source 1. For example, a frequency shift of 13.2THz corresponds to the maximum raman gain coefficient of the silica fiber.
The seed source 2# is a high-order mode high-order Raman seed source, the high-order mode refers to a transverse mode above the LP02 mode, and the high-order mode component is not lower than 90%.
The implementation mode of the No. 2 seed source is as follows: the 2# seed source can directly output the high-order mode high-order Raman wavelength seed light through an oscillator based on the high-order mode fiber bragg grating. The 2# seed source can also excite the basic mode high-order Raman seed source into high-order mode high-order Raman wavelength seed light, for example, a long-period fiber bragg grating, an inclined grating or an acoustic fiber bragg grating corresponding to the high-order Raman wavelength is additionally arranged at the joint of the output arm of the power beam combiner and the Raman fiber, and the basic mode high-order Raman seed is excited into the high-order mode high-order Raman wavelength seed light.
In order to protect the 1# seed source and the 2# seed source, an isolator can be additionally arranged on output tail fibers of the two seed sources respectively to prevent the influence of backward return light.
The invention controls the laser output characteristic and the inhibition effect by adjusting the power ratio of the two seed sources and the spiral bending diameter of the Raman fiber.
The tail fiber of the power beam combiner and the fiber core of the Raman fiber can support high-order mode transmission of high-order Raman wavelength.
As an optimal technical scheme, the connection part of the output arm of the power beam combiner and the Raman fiber is connected with the fiber grating through a fusion point, and the tail end of the Raman fiber is connected with the fiber grating through the fusion point and outputs Raman laser through the end cap.
The invention can be connected into the next-stage amplifier for cascade amplification so as to obtain higher power.

Detailed Description
Embodiments of the present invention will be described in further det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ings.
Because the high-power Raman fiber amplifier generally adopts a few-mode or multimode step-index fiber, the modes supported by the fiber core comprise a fundamental mode and a high-order mode; and the optical fiber length is long (several tens of meters or more) requiring a helical bending process, while the mode field area and bending loss of the high-order mode and long wavelength are much larger than those of the fundamental mode and short wavelength. Therefore, the invention can inhibit the generation of the fundamental mode of the high-order Raman by additionally exciting the high-order Raman of the high-order mode, and the generated high-order Raman of the high-order mode can be filtered out by bending loss in the subsequent transmission process, thereby achieving the effect of inhibiting the high-order Raman and being beneficial to further improving the signal light power.
